| 裏面の説明 | Finely engraved portrait bust of Sir Walter Raleigh facing right, depicted in the Elizabethan fashion with a prominent ruffled lace collar characteristic of the late 16th century. The subject is rendered in high relief against a plain field. A circular inner border frames the portrait, with the commemorative legend arcing around the upper periphery reading '400th ANNIVERSARY OF THE LIFE OF QUEEN ELIZABETH I' and the denomination inscribed in the lower exergue, accompanied by the gold fineness and weight designation. |

Sir Walter Raleigh's connection to the Isle of Man is essentially nonexistent, making this a purely commemorative issue capitalizing on the 400th anniversary of his fall from royal favor under James I. Raleigh was imprisoned in the Tower of London in 1603 — the same year James acceded — accused of treason in the Main Plot conspiracy, a charge historians have long considered politically convenient rather than substantively proven.
The Isle of Man Treasury issued numerous gold fractionals in this period targeting the collector market rather than circulation. Mintages were typically tightly capped.
